EDITORS COMMENTS
This evocative image, titled "The British Lion in Difficulties in Palestine," captures the turbulent political climate in the Middle East during the 1930s. The cartoon, published in a British newspaper in 1937, depicts a weary and struggling British lion, symbolizing the British Empire, amidst the chaotic landscape of Palestine. The lion's mane is ruffled, and its paws are slipping on the rocky terrain, as it attempts to maintain its grip on the region. In the background, smoke rises from the destruction of buildings, and the cries of anguished Palestinians can be heard. The events leading up to this image were the 1936-1939 Arab Revolt in Palestine, during which Arab nationalists rose up against the British rule and Jewish immigration into the region. The revolt was fueled by tensions between the Arab and Jewish populations, as well as the growing international pressure on Britain to address the issue of Palestine's future. The cartoon reflects the increasing difficulties the British faced in maintaining control of the region and the growing unrest among the Arab population. It also highlights the human cost of the conflict, with innocent civilians caught in the crossfire. The image serves as a poignant reminder of the complex and tumultuous history of Palestine and the challenges faced by the international community in trying to bring peace and stability to the region.
